Colombia - Imputed Rentals for Housing CPI in Urban and Rural Areas

Since 2014, Colombia Imputed Rentals for Housing CPI in Urban and Rural Areas jumped by 3.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 4 among other countries in Imputed Rentals for Housing CPI in Urban and Rural Areas at 116.09 Indexes 2015 = 100. Colombia is overtaken by South Africa, which was ranked number 3 at 117.57 Indexes 2015 = 100 and is followed by Czech Republic with 115.52 Indexes 2015 = 100. Iceland ranked the highest with 145.89 Indexes 2015 = 100 in 2019, an increase of 3.4% versus 2018. Iceland witnessed the best average annual growth at +9.6% per year, while Austria witnessed the worst performance at -0.8% per year.
